Schumacher: Vettel dominance shocking

– Seven-time Formula 1 World Champion Michael Schumacher has described as "shocking" Sebastian Vettel's dominance of Red Bull team-mate Mark Webber during their final campaign together. Schumacher, who departed the sport at the end of last season, praised his fellow German for delivering "very consistent" performances en route to a fourth world title and 13 victories, during which time Webber failed to reach the top step of the podium. "Look at his team-mate, that's your reference point that you've got to take," explained Schumacher. "He won all those races, 13 this year. Mark Webber, he won none in the end. That's pretty shocking.
